.cancel-finetuning {
  display: inline-block;
  padding: 6px 12px;
  background-color: #dc3545;
  color: #ffffff;
  text-decoration: none;
  border-radius: 4px;
  font-size: 14px;
  font-weight: 500;
  transition: all 0.3s ease;
  border: 1px solid #dc3545;
}

.cancel-finetuning:hover {
  background-color: #c82333;
  border-color: #bd2130;
  color: #ffffff;
  text-decoration: none;
}

.cancel-finetuning:active {
  background-color: #bd2130;
  border-color: #b21f2d;
  transform: translateY(1px);
}

.cancel-finetuning:focus {
  box-shadow: 0 0 0 0.2rem rgba(220, 53, 69, 0.25);
  outline: none;
  color: #ffffff;
  text-decoration: none;
}

/* Estilo cuando el botón está deshabilitado */
.cancel-finetuning[disabled],
.cancel-finetuning:disabled {
  background-color: #dc354580;
  border-color: #dc354580;
  cursor: not-allowed;
  pointer-events: none;
} 